Ian Allan Ltd, 1988. Very Good/Very Good.300 x 220mm, 143 pages. Colour and b/w photos, detailed line drawings, elevations. Book Condition: Very good, clean blue boards, tight binding, tiny 'rub' to upper edge above 'D'. Jacket Condition: Very good, clean, bright, not faded, not creased, not price-clipped, small 'scuff' to upper edge above 'D'. Comments: An excellent history of the Lockheed's 'Skunk' Works, producing such innovative reconnaissance aircraft as YF-12/SR-71 Blackbird, U-2/TR-1. The U-2/TR-1 operating at high altitude with the YF-12/SR-71 achieving speeds of Mach 3 at 85,000 ft.. First Edition. Hard Cover. Very Good/Very Good. 4to - over 9¾" - 12" tall.
